摘要
目的:为适应新冠肺炎(COVID-19)核酸大规模筛查、移动采样及大数据管理的需求,建立基于"互联网+"的核酸检测信息化管理系统。方法:建立了从现场受检者个人信息采集、样本运送到实验室结果报告全流程的信息化管理系统,对各节点的大数据实现即时展现和实时分析,可随时在客户手机端多途径查阅个人检测结果。结果:该系统在深圳的局部疫情新冠肺炎核酸大规模筛查及口岸通关司机的核酸检测中得到有效实施。结论:基于"互联网+"的核酸检测信息化管理系统在核酸大规模筛查和移动采样中能发挥大数据分析的作用,为疫情精准防控提供准确数据。
Objective:In order to adapt to the needs of large-scale screening of COVID-19 nucleic acids,mobile sampling and big data management,an information management system for nucleic acid detection based on"Internet plus"has been established.Methods:The information management of the whole process from the collection and sample delivery of personal information from the field subjects to the report of laboratory results was established,the function of real-time display and real-time analysis of the big data of each point was established,and the personal test results could be viewed in multiple ways on the customer’s mobile phone at any time.Results:The large-scale screening of nucleic acid in the local outbreak in Shenzhen and the detection of nucleic acid by port customs clearance drivers were effectively implemented.Conclusion:The construction of information management system for nucleic acid detection based on the“Internet+”can exert the high efficiency of big data management in the large-scale screening and mobile sampling of nucleic acid,and provide accurate data for the precise prevention and control of the epidemic.
